If you’re planning on really making it capable you’d be amazed what one will do with a set of forward arms, S3 springs, and some good 32” tires. Allot of great tires out there, just have to decide on your riding style and go from there. After that, or before, I’d highly recommend a locker for the front end. We are running the torq locker from torque masters in the pro model now!!! What a game changer.
